Every time I try my hand at Black and White conversions, the photos always turn out a bit muddy looking.  I am on a quest to perfect, well maybe not perfect, improve my black and white photos.
I've read everything from Scott Kelby's perfect Black and Whites to the local forum post on the subject.  Seems everyone has a perfect setup.
I've tried most of what others suggested, I've even purchased a action or tow.  Things just were getting too complicated way too complex.
I have decided to just return back to the basics, ACR, grayscale and adjusting the color slides.
